Nashville man charged with kidnapping two Soddy Daisy girls
NASHVILLE, Tenn. (WDEF) — Nashville Police have charged the man that kidnapped two girls from Soddy Daisy over the weekend.
Isaac Schellsmidt faces charges of kidnapping, statutory rape, solicitation and contributing to the delinquency of a minor.
Police reports say he contacted the 12 and 13-year-old girls online.
They say he picked them up here on Sunday and then drove them to his home in Nashville.
The report says he sexually assaulted one of the girls.
Both have recovered and have since returned home.
